258041784627991669665299582370796
Even
258041784627991669665299582370796 is even
Previous even number is 258041784627991669665299582370794
Next even number is 258041784627991669665299582370798
Cubed
17181857407375142159989190245217999750646417368127942988447096423442734707062881002016306554118336
Squared
66585562613998837949518711427841050358829848099803571752033673616
Binary
1100 1011 1000 1111 0001 1111 1001 0111 1001 0000 1101 0100 0010 1011 0010 1110 0101 1011 0010 1011 0001 1111 1111 0100 0011 1110 1100